Made in Germany, Wurzelpeter is an herbal liquor
with all the flavor of the forest. Wurzelpeter in
German folklore, was another word for gnome, a fact
reflected by the sympathetic Wurzelpeter brand symbol.
Gnomes ranked among the friendly magical beings
and lived deep in the forest. They were famed as
healers.
Something of the beneficial magic they dispense
is captured to this day by Wurzelpeter. The age-old
recipe and meticulous care ensure the herbs and
root-extracts used in Wurzelpeter develop a uniquely
warming, pungent forest flavor. Documents referring
to the secret Wurzelpeter recipe go back as far
as 1875. But like many genuinely secret recipes,
the Wurzelpeter recipe may well be much older.
